Every year, performers, influencers, celebrities and fans flock to the Coachella Valley for North America’s biggest music festival (it attracts over 250,000 attendees per year) bringing with them their festival fashions and glam. This year, we experienced major FOMO once again as we watched our favorite Coachella beauty looks. From Lana to Sabrina and Paris to Alix, we couldn’t look away. Here are a few of our favorites from week one.

Lana Del Rey

The night one headliner arrived to the stage in a motorcycle cavalcade reminiscent of her Ride video to the delight of devoted fans. Celebrity makeup artist Etienne Ortega gave her the most perfect Hollywood starlet glam using his new Soft Contour Lip Liner in “Xola” ($16) and Liquid Icon Hyper Gloss ($18) in “Por Vida” from his new Ortega line.

Hair stylist Anna Cofone says she gave Lana old Hollywood hair with Authentic Beauty Concept products. “Lana and I were inspired by Hollywood icons for this look – the likes of Veronica Lake and Lauren Bacall. A timeless look that’s elegant yet updated— Hollywood waves in the desert. This look also pays homage to Lana’s look when we first started working together in 2011,” says Cofone. She applied the Shaping Cream ($25) and Strong Hold Hairspray ($22) to shape her classic look.

Sabrina Carpenter

Makeup artist Carolina Gonzalez slayed the house boots down with her ethereal goddess glow. For her sparkly eye she used Half Magic Beauty Glitterpuck Pressed Glitter ($26) on her lids as well as Glitterpill in Microcosm ($22). Gonzalez says the Armani Beauty Luminous Silk Glow Blush ($39) in shades 51 and 52 were the key to creating her signature blushed look.

Ice Spice

Making a departure from her short, curly look, the rapper brought out the spicy long locks for her history-making performance. Hairstylist Dijah says she secured her wig cap in place using göt2b glued Bonding Glue ($9). “It ensures a seamless look and kept the wig perfectly in place all day—no touch-ups needed and it’s gentle on the scalp,” she said. During her set she gave a shout out to collaborator Taylor Swift who showed her support from the crowd.
